The physical installation of a typical Malaysian home solar system may take around one to three working days, but the complete process usually takes longer. Consultation, bill review, site survey, roof assessment, system design, quotation approval, documentation, application work, equipment scheduling, installation, testing and activation can extend the overall project timeline to several weeks.

Quick Answer A straightforward residential rooftop solar project may take approximately four to twelve weeks from initial consultation to system activation, although the actual timeline can be shorter or longer. The on-site panel installation itself often takes only one to three days. Delays may occur because of roof repairs, structural concerns, application requirements, documentation problems, equipment availability, weather, electrical upgrades or scheduling.

What Is the Typical Home Solar Installation Timeline?

The total project duration is different from the amount of time installers spend working on the roof. A home solar project normally includes several planning, technical and administrative stages before installation begins.

Project Stage Illustrative Duration What Happens
Initial Consultation 1–3 working days Electricity bills, property details, roof information and owner objectives are reviewed.
Site Survey Several days to 2 weeks Roof, shading, electrical system, access and possible installation areas are inspected.
System Design and Quotation Several days to 2 weeks System capacity, panel layout, inverter selection, estimated generation and pricing are prepared.
Customer Review and Confirmation Depends on homeowner The homeowner compares quotations, financing, warranties and contract terms before signing.
Application and Documentation Several weeks, depending on project requirements Required forms, technical documents, account details and related submissions are prepared and processed.
Equipment and Installation Scheduling Several days to several weeks Equipment availability, installer schedule, access and weather are coordinated.
Physical Installation Usually 1–3 working days Mounting, panels, inverter, cabling, protection equipment and monitoring devices are installed.
Testing and Activation Several days or longer System checks, commissioning, monitoring setup, documentation and final activation are completed.
Physical Installation Is Only One Part of the Timeline: A project advertised as a “one-day installation” may refer only to the rooftop work and may not include survey, design, application, equipment delivery, testing or activation.

How Long Does the Site Survey and Roof Assessment Take?

The physical survey itself may take only a few hours, but arranging the visit and preparing the findings may take several days. Complex roofs, limited access or structural concerns may require additional assessment.

The survey may examine:

  • Usable roof area
  • Roof direction
  • Roof angle
  • Roof material
  • Roof age
  • Visible roof defects
  • Water leakage
  • Structural condition
  • Shading from trees
  • Shading from neighbouring buildings
  • Roof-access conditions
  • Panel lifting access
  • Inverter location
  • Cable route
  • Main switchboard condition
  • Electrical protection requirements
  • Meter location
  • Internet or monitoring connection
  • Safety requirements
  • Future maintenance access
An Old or Damaged Roof Can Extend the Timeline: Roof repair, waterproofing or structural work may need to be completed before the solar mounting system is installed.

How Long Does the Physical Home Solar Installation Take?

For a straightforward residential rooftop system with good access, a suitable roof and no major electrical upgrade, on-site work often takes around one to three working days.

1

Site Preparation

Equipment is delivered, access areas are protected and safety arrangements are established.

2

Mounting Installation

Roof attachments, rails and supporting structures are installed and aligned.

3

Panel Installation

Solar panels are lifted, secured and electrically connected.

4

Inverter and Electrical Work

The inverter, protection equipment, isolators, cabling and related electrical components are installed.

5

Monitoring Setup

Monitoring equipment and communication access are configured where included.

6

Initial Inspection

Connections, labelling, mounting, cable routes and visible workmanship are checked.

Small Terrace House System May be completed within one or two working days if access, roof and electrical conditions are straightforward.
Larger Bungalow System May take longer because of more panels, multiple roof sections, longer cable routes or more complex access.
Complex Roof Steep roofs, fragile tiles, multiple levels or limited lifting access may increase installation time.
Electrical Upgrade Switchboard, protection or wiring work may require additional time.
Ask Whether Installation Days Are Consecutive: Some providers may complete roof and electrical work on different days, depending on crew availability, weather or equipment scheduling.

How Long Do Testing, Commissioning and Activation Take?

The system should not be treated as complete merely because the panels have been mounted. Electrical testing, system configuration, monitoring, commissioning records and final documentation still need to be completed.

Final checks may include:

  • Visual inspection
  • Mounting inspection
  • Roof-penetration inspection
  • Cable inspection
  • Polarity checks
  • Voltage checks
  • Insulation checks
  • Protection-device checks
  • Earthing checks
  • Inverter startup
  • Monitoring connection
  • Generation verification
  • System labelling
  • Shutdown-procedure explanation
  • Owner handover
  • Warranty-document handover
  • Maintenance guidance
  • Final photographs
  • Commissioning report
  • Outstanding activation requirements
Activation May Not Happen on Installation Day: Depending on the project structure and remaining requirements, the system may only be fully activated after testing, documentation and other required steps are completed.

What Can Delay a Home Solar Installation?

Project delays usually happen before or after the physical installation, although weather and site conditions can also interrupt on-site work.

Delay Factor Why It Causes Delay Possible Response
Incomplete Documents Forms or ownership details cannot be processed. Prepare bills, account records and ownership evidence early.
Roof Repairs The roof may not be ready to support long-term installation. Complete repair or waterproofing before mounting begins.
Structural Concerns Additional review or strengthening may be required. Obtain the required assessment and written scope.
Electrical Upgrades Existing equipment may need modification or replacement. Confirm upgrade cost and schedule before installation.
Equipment Availability Selected panels, inverter or mounting items may be out of stock. Confirm stock status and approved replacement options.
Installer Scheduling Installation crews may have a project backlog. Request a written estimated installation window.
Rain or Unsafe Weather Roof work may be unsafe or waterproofing work may be affected. Allow contingency time during wet periods.
Limited Property Access Equipment lifting, parking or roof entry may be difficult. Arrange access, permits and neighbour communication early.
Design Changes Panel layout, equipment or capacity may need revision. Confirm the final design before ordering equipment.
Customer Payment Delay Equipment ordering or scheduling may depend on payment milestones. Understand the payment schedule before signing.
The Fastest Timeline Is Not Always the Safest Timeline: A provider should not skip proper roof assessment, electrical checks, documentation, testing or commissioning simply to promise an unusually fast installation.

Frequently Asked Questions

How long does a home solar installation take in Malaysia?

A straightforward project may take around four to twelve weeks from consultation to activation, while the physical installation itself may take approximately one to three working days.

Can home solar panels be installed in one day?

Some small and straightforward systems may have their main rooftop work completed within one day, but survey, design, documentation, testing and activation usually require additional time.

Why does the full solar process take several weeks?

The project includes consultation, roof assessment, system design, quotation approval, documentation, application work, equipment scheduling, installation, testing and commissioning.

Does a larger home solar system take longer to install?

It may. More panels, several roof sections, longer cable routes and more complex electrical work can increase on-site installation time.

Can rain delay residential solar installation?

Yes. Roof work may be postponed when conditions are wet, stormy or unsafe for installers.

Does the roof need to be repaired before solar installation?

Roof repair may be recommended when there is leakage, deterioration or insufficient remaining roof life. Completing repairs first may avoid future removal and reinstallation costs.

Will electricity be turned off during installation?

A temporary interruption may be required for certain electrical connection and testing work. The provider should explain the expected timing in advance.

Can missing documents delay solar installation?

Yes. Missing electricity-account details, ownership records, authorisation or technical documents may delay application and project scheduling.

When will the solar monitoring system start working?

Monitoring is usually configured during installation or commissioning, but access may only be provided after system setup and final handover.
